ROCKIN’ IN SUMMERFIELD RECAP
Best night yet with live bands, fireworks, and neighbors wall-to-wall!
Perfect weather, a serene setting, and music that kept the lawn buzzing. Held this past August, Rockin’ in Summerfield opened with Wasted Whiskey on pop and country favorites and closed with Flipside, who had everyone up and moving. A 20-minute fireworks display drew cheers across the field. Special thanks to Steve Priola and Lenny Wiza for helping set and coordinate the show.
